Marvel Heroes: Closed Beta Key Give Away in 45 Minutes

SBFordSBFord Former Associate EditorMember LegendaryPosts: 33,129

Gazillion Entertainment has announced that it will be hosting a closed beta key give away for Marvel Heroes on the official Facebook page. The give away is scheduled to begin in about forty-five minutes.

We will be doing a Closed Beta Key giveaway in just about an hour! At exactly 3:00PM PST/ 6:00PM EST/ 11:00PM EST, be sure to watch this page for a chance at a Closed Beta Key!


In order to redeem a key, you have to be registered for an account on MarvelHeroes.com and logged into the "Redeem Key" page, which can be accessed from the Profile section of the website.
